Measured values
| Metric | Shoreline | Fairwood | Source period |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 61,431 | 17,856 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median household income | $112,751 | $122,134 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Per capita income | $62,714 | $60,330 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Population density | 5,280/sq mi | 3,765/sq mi |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median home value | $811,100 | $733,200 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median gross rent | $1,985 | $2,233 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Homeownership rate | 66.3% | 73.9%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Unemployment rate | 5.0% | 4.9% | June 2026 |
| Employment change (year over year) | -1.6% | -1.6% | June 2026 |
| Bachelor's degree or higher | 52.8% | 50.3%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Poverty rate | 8.8% | 8.4% |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Average July high | 77°F | 77°F |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Average January low | 37°F | 37°F |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Annual precipitation | 37.8" | 34.7" | 1991-2020 Normals |
| Distance to major airport | 16 mi | 8 mi | NASR current cycle |
| Average commute | 29.8 min | 35.8 min |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Median age | 42.9 | 38.5 | 2024 ACS 5-Year |
| Public schools | 21 | 12 | 2024-25 school year |
| Students per teacher | 19.59 | 18.41 | 2024-25 school year |
| Free or reduced-price lunch eligibility | 34.2% | 49.6% | 2024-25 school year |
A bolded value is the more favorable of the two where the metric has a clear direction. Metrics like population and density have no inherent better or worse and are shown unweighted.
